Grill pans: buyer’s guide & FAQ

Does a grill pan really give you grill marks and flavor?
Yes to the marks — the raised ridges sear dark grill lines into food and let fat drip away, so you get the look and the drained-fat benefit of a grill. Flavor-wise, you get a great hard sear and char on the ridges, though a grill pan can’t fully replicate the smoky taste of live fire and smoke. For steaks, burgers, chicken, and veggies indoors, it’s the closest and most convenient thing.
Cast iron or enameled grill pan — which should I get?
Bare cast iron (Lodge, Victoria) is cheaper, takes the highest heat, and develops a natural nonstick patina, but needs seasoning and careful drying to avoid rust. Enameled cast iron (Le Creuset) needs no seasoning, handles acidic marinades, and cleans easily, but costs much more and shouldn’t be used at extreme dry-heat. For most people, bare cast iron is the value pick; enameled is the premium, low-maintenance choice.
How do I use a grill pan and keep smoke down?
Preheat it well (grill pans need to be hot to sear and mark), pat food dry, and oil the FOOD rather than flooding the pan — excess oil in the ridges is what smokes. Use medium-high, not maximum, heat, and run your vent hood. Don’t move the food until it releases and the marks have set. A little smoke is normal with high-heat searing; these steps keep it manageable.
How do I season and clean a cast iron grill pan?
After cooking, let it cool a bit, then scrub the ridges with hot water and a stiff brush (little or no soap on bare cast iron), dry it completely — ideally on the burner — and wipe a thin film of oil over the surface. The ridges are the fiddly part; a grill-pan scraper or brush helps. Enameled pans (Le Creuset) just need soap and water. Never leave bare cast iron wet, or it rusts.
Can I use a grill pan on any stovetop?
Cast iron and enameled cast iron work on gas, electric, and induction (cast iron is naturally magnetic), and in the oven and broiler too — that versatility is a big plus. On glass/ceramic cooktops, set it down gently (cast iron is heavy) and avoid sliding it to prevent scratches. A round grill pan can fit round burners better; a square one gives more cooking surface.
